UK Government Launches £9.5M Quantum Computing Funding Competition for Innovative Projects

Insider Brief

The UK government has launched a funding competition of £9.5 million to advance quantum computing (QC) and quantum networking (QN) technologies. Grants will range from £300,000 to £3 million.

Funding Overview

  • The competition invites proposals from UK-registered businesses to overcome technological barriers in quantum systems, focusing on hardware development and commercialization.
  • Applications close at 11:00 a.m. on December 11, 2024.
  • Innovate UK emphasizes inclusivity and encourages diverse applicants.

Targeting Key Challenges

This funding initiative supports the UK’s five Quantum Missions, aiming to establish the nation as a leader in quantum technology. The focus includes:

  • Hardware development for QC
  • Enhancing QN capabilities
  • Projects that integrate QC and QN.

Innovate UK aims to solve technological challenges that limit the scalability and usage of quantum systems, promoting commercial adoption.

Funding and Eligibility

  • QC projects can receive funding from £1 million to £3 million.
  • QN projects can qualify for between £300,000 and £1 million.
  • Hybrid projects combining both fields may be eligible for up to £3 million.

Eligible applicants must:

  • Be registered businesses in the UK.
  • Propose innovative projects addressing technological limitations in quantum domains.
  • Focus QC projects on hardware development.

While Innovate UK has significant funds, competition for grants is strong. Proposals must be clear and align closely with the national strategy.

Strategic Importance

This funding represents a vital investment in the UK’s quantum technology ecosystem. By addressing barriers and fostering commercialization, the competition aims to strengthen the UK’s position in the rapidly advancing field of quantum technology.
